Job Title : QA Tester
Location: Bangalore
With over 80 years as an industrial technology leader, Kennametal Inc. delivers productivity to customers through materials science, tooling and wear-resistant solutions. Customers across aerospace, earthworks, energy, general engineering and transportation turn to Kennametal to help them manufacture with precision and efficiency. Every day approximately 10,000 employees are helping customers in more than 60 countries stay competitive. Kennametal generated nearly $2 billion in revenues in fiscal 2021. Kennametal is looking for a contract role as QA tester, who will help drive the success of key Kennametal digital marketing and ecommerce initiatives. This individual will be part of the team that creates and executes QA test plans and test cases to ensure quality is delivered in the next testing cycle.
Primary Job Duties and responsibilities:
- Conduct functional testing that tests the functionality of the solution to ensure that the application is working correctly.
- Conduct manual and regression testing against all test cases to ensure that new code, functionality, or new releases have not introduced errors to existing functionality.
- Document Manual tests as a repeatable process, providing continual improvement and refinement.
- Document defects found, utilizing defect repository.
- Test the system capabilities to ensure functionality, interoperability, and data validation across distributed components the system.
- Conduct regularly scheduled manual or automated testing on multiple development environments to ensure code quality and stability.
- Work closely with various members of the requirements, development, test and deployment teams to develop, enhance, and maintain the necessary test artifacts, including test plans, test procedures and test scripts for all releases of the software.
- Work closely with business and systems analysts to verify and validate requirements and acceptance criteria.
- Work closely with developers to verify new functionality and perform smoke tests to validate their changes.
- Participate in regular scrum requirements and traceability sessions, developing test scenarios, conduct regular system testing, and documenting and tracking all test results for the program in accordance with defined processes.
- Create and Maintain Test Plans, including test procedures and reports for the testing of products and solutions
- Conduct and coordinate system, regression and performance testing
- Log and report issues related to program “bugs” and development not consistent with requirements
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
- Strong understanding of full lifestyle testing, test case development, execution of test procedures
- Ability to write and execute acceptance tests and test cases is a must
- Write and execute manual and automated test scripts to support a Selenium automation script library
- 3+ years of experience with Selenium or another automated test suite is preferred
- 3+ years’ experience in software testing, including experience in the Agile/Scrum development lifecycle
- Programming experience in Java is preferred
- Excellent communication skills and the ability to work with others
- Bachelor’s Degree in technical field required (or equivalent experience)
